For this month's challenge at Country View Craft's Challenges the theme is Butterflies. I have used corrugated cardboard from an Amazon order and made a little home for my bird cage. This is just one of my favourite dies and I needed little excuse to use it! 
The bird cage is resting on the plinth from the bell jar die. Both were cut from grungepaper, covered in Tarnished Brass Distress Stain and then roughly covered in clear embossing powder. 
The cardboard background and butterflies were painted in PaperArtsy paints before being sanded. 
I made a rose and added my favourite Wendy Vecchi leaves. A little ideaology finished it off! I hope you will join us this month!
